Assigning Contacts and Favorites to VVX EM 50
Expansion Modules
You can assign contacts to line keys on your expansion module after the line keys on your phone are
full.
The default view on your phone screen, which is the Lines screen, displays line registrations,
monitored and presence contacts, and favorites. Each function occupies a display space on the Lines
screen. When you reach the maximum number of display spaces on your phone, the next function you
add is assigned to the first available line key on your expansion module.
The following table shows the maximum display spaces available on the VVX 450 phone and each
connected expansion module.
Table 1. Maximum Display Spaces on Phone and connected Expansion Modules
VVX 450 Phone with Expansion Module 1 with Expansion Module 2
12 102 192
Note After you fill all the display spaces on your phone and assign functions to all the lines on
your expansion module, you can find additional favorites and contacts in the Contact
Directory.
